Are we all feeling less than secure with our technology these days? Afraid to talk on the phone, walk outside, turn on the television. Big Brother seems to be everywhere.

So, now that we realize George Orwell (and Cory Doctorow in Little Brother) were right, what now?

Here’s your writing prompt this week:

Set up a scenario of government/media high-tech spying and let the populace (or you) get revenge. Doesn’t have to be too techie in description, just a “What Would You Do?” kind of thing.

Or maybe we don’t get revenge. It’s up to you.

Wouldn’t that be a nice palliative for the frustration we all feel about losing our privacy? The pen is mightier than the sword, they say.
